John James Announces He's Running for Senate in 2020

AP Photo/Paul Sancya

On Thursday Republican John James announced that he is running for U.S. Senate in the 2020 election.

The former Iraq war veteran and businessman made his announcement on Fox and Friends, saying he will run against Sen. Gary Peters (D-Mich.) in the 2020 Michigan Senate race.

"I’d like to announce I’m running for U.S. Senate after careful deliberation and thoughtful prayer. I believe that the time, again, is to serve. I believe that, right now, nothing has changed,"James said. 

James' decision to run comes a few months after he was narrowly beaten by U.S. Sen. Debbie Stabenow (D-Mich.) last November. James lost to Stabenow by 6.5 percentage points, the most votes a top-of-the-ticket Republican candidate in Michigan has gotten in a decade

James touted his experience as a businessman to bolster his candidacy. 

"I understand what we need to do, because I have experience as a business leader, as a job creator, how to protect our economy from socialism, how to bring people together and unite people to make sure that we can defeat the evils that face us today," James said on Fox.

He also brought up his military service.

"I also, as a combat veteran, understand the service and sacrifice that our veterans make every single day and (am) willing to stand up for this country — not any party, not any ideology. But putting country first, putting Michigan first, and looking forward to continuing my service," James said. 

In conjunction with his appearance on Fox, James tweeted, "We are heading in the wrong direction as a country and our leaders in Washington are failing to lead us toward a better and brighter future. I believe I can help lead Michigan toward that future we deserve, and that’s why I am running for US Senate."

President Trump is a big fan of James. He endorsed him in his 2018 Senate campaign and called him a "rising star" within the Republican Party. James said he would back the president "2,000%," aligning himself with Trump's policies on immigration to the economy.
